Option 18 for DHCPv6 snooping
Option 18, also called the interface-ID option, is used by the DHCPv6 relay agent to determine the
interface to use to forward RELAY-REPLY message.
In HP implementation, the DHCPv6 snooping device adds Option 18 to the received DHCPv6 request
message before forwarding it to the DHCPv6 server. The server then assigns IP address to the client
based on the client information in Option 18.
Figure 79 Option 18 format
Figure 79
shows the Option 18 fields:
Option code—Option code.
•
•
Option length—Size of the option data.
Port index—Port that receives the DHCPv6 request from the client.
•
VLAN ID—ID of the outer VLAN.
•
Second VLAN ID—ID of the inner VLAN.
•
DUID—DUID of the DHCPv6 client.
